Water treatment services focus on improving the quality and safety of the water supply for residential, commercial, and industrial properties. These services typically involve installing, maintaining, and repairing systems that filter, purify, and condition water to meet health standards and property-specific needs. Professionals may work with various filtration methods, such as reverse osmosis, carbon filters, or water softeners, to eliminate contaminants, reduce mineral buildup, and improve taste and clarity.

One of the primary issues addressed by water treatment services is the presence of harmful impurities like bacteria, lead, chlorine, or sediment that can compromise health and affect appliances. Hard water, which contains high mineral levels like calcium and magnesium, can cause scale buildup in pipes and appliances, leading to inefficiency and damage over time. Water treatment specialists help resolve these problems by designing solutions tailored to the specific water quality concerns of each property.

Discover typical Water Treatment Service project ranges for Flint, MI.

Water Treatment Service Costs - The average cost for water treatment services can range from $300 to $1,500 depending on the system type and complexity. Basic filtration systems may cost around $300 to $700, while more advanced setups can reach $1,500 or more. Costs vary based on local service providers and system specifications.

Installation Expenses - Installation fees for water treatment systems typically fall between $200 and $800. Simple filter replacements may cost less, whereas whole-house systems or complex installations tend to be on the higher end of the range. Prices depend on the specific system and local contractor rates.

Maintenance and Service Fees - Routine maintenance services usually cost between $100 and $400 annually. This includes filter replacements and system check-ups, with costs varying based on system size and service provider. Regular upkeep is essential for optimal system performance.

Replacement Part Costs - Replacement filters and parts generally range from $50 to $200 per component. The price depends on the type of filter or part needed, with higher-end systems requiring more expensive replacements. Local pros can provide specific pricing based on system models.

What types of water treatment services are available? Water treatment service providers offer solutions such as water filtration, softening, disinfection, and purification to improve water quality for residential and commercial properties.

How do I know if I need water treatment services? Signs like unusual water taste, odor, discoloration, or mineral buildup may indicate a need for professional water treatment assessment and solutions.

Are water treatment services safe for my family? Water treatment providers use methods designed to improve water safety and quality; it is recommended to consult with local pros about specific concerns.

How often should I have my water tested? The frequency of testing depends on water source and quality; local water treatment specialists can advise on appropriate testing schedules.

What are common water treatment options for well water? Common options include sediment filtration, UV disinfection, water softening, and carbon filtration systems, tailored to address specific well water issues.
